NAV1

NAV1 (Neuron Navigator 1): NAV1 is a member of the neuron navigator family, involved in neuronal development and axonal guidance. It plays a key role in the migration and morphogenesis of neurons, guiding the growth of axons towards their targets. NAV1’s function is essential for proper nervous system wiring, and disruptions in its activity can be associated with neurodevelopmental disorders and may affect nerve injury recovery.
